Educational Opportunity Gap Oversight and Accountability Committee

RCW 28A.300.137

The board was created to synthesize findings and recommendations from the 2008 studies into an implementation plan, and recommend policies and strategies in specified areas of the Office of Superintendent of Public Instruction (OSPI), Professional Educator Standards Board (PESB), and the State Board of Education (SBE) to close the achievement gap.

Number of appointments by Governor:

4

Term in Years:

Serves at the pleasure of the Governor

Compensation:

Expenses only

Qualification:

Four members appointed by the governor in consultation with the state ethnic commissions, who represent the following populations: African-Americans, Hispanic Americans, Asian Americans, and Pacific Islander Americans.
